Year 10 and 11 Students Receive Emergency First Aid Training

Students in Year 10 and Year 11 took part in essential emergency first aid training during their Life Skills lessons, thanks to a visit from Cookson First Aid. This training session, which Cookson kindly provided free of charge, gave students hands-on experience in life-saving techniques, equipping them with the confidence and skills to act in an emergency situation.
During the sessions, students learned how to put someone in the recovery position, perform chest compressions, and correctly use a defibrillator. These are critical skills that could make a real difference in an emergency, whether at home, school, or in the wider community.
